Output 841159b6695ec2686f517c881c50143f29e4e04c1b83e77d2ab80845c8285be8:0

value
1877514
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5310a6175ad14fa8aed4eda07d3a4634120e0c71 OP_EQUALVERIFY OP_CHECKSIG
address
18aD2hd9tbgZY1trv6qjpxXpGRRLoQJU4f
transaction
841159b6695ec2686f517c881c50143f29e4e04c1b83e77d2ab80845c8285be8
spent
true